Profile: Trepanier & Trepanier is a Apparel and Accessory Stores company located at St-nazaire-du-lac-st, Quebec Canada, address is 124 172 rte e, St-nazaire-du-lac-st G0W2V0 QC, postcode is G0W2V0, you can contact Trepanier & Trepanier by phone 4186682859
Please share as much information as you can about Trepanier & Trepanier so other users can benefit from your comment.